What are the Different Types of Cameras?

 

Instant Cameras

 

The name says it all, instant cameras are a cool balance of vintage cameras that come with film rolls and modern digital cameras. Fujifilm has an adorable collection of colourful instant cameras with some of them shaped like Hello Kitty. These cameras instantly roll out copies of the pictures you click. Some versions of these cameras feature a mirror near the lens so you can take selfies. Play around with your instant camera, take close up shots of objects or capture dreamy images by adjusting the brightness of your camera. Like all cameras, instant ones are also usually powered by batteries.

 

Point-and-shoot 

 

Point and shoot cameras are still cameras that are very compact in size and of lightweight that you can easily slip them into your pockets. They are primarily meant for simple photography operation with a fixed lens that has either focus-free or autofocus capability. You don't need to keep changing lenses while taking pictures in different situations and they also have a massive depth of field. Nikon B700, Sony DSC-W830, Nikon Coolpix B500, Canon IXUS 185 point and shoot cameras are some good ones using which you can learn basic photography. You can adjust the settings like mode and exposure automatically, so you don’t have to do much other than holding the camera steadily. Also, they are usually compact, so you can take them along while going to parties or trips, and capture all your favourite moments. Action Cameras

 

Don’t want to be weighed down with heavy equipment when hiking? Ditch your DSLR camera for compact action cameras. These cameras are more travel-friendly and are usually waterproof. They can be mounted on almost any surface which helps when you want to click pictures of the view from different angles. Action cameras with the voice control feature are innovative and let you enjoy hands-free control of your camera so you can concentrate on your activity.

Mirrorless 

 

These cameras are not that popular when it comes to their features. They usually have interchangeable lenses and don’t have the usual mirror, which makes them a lightweight and compact option when compared to DSLR cameras.

Camcorder 

 

A combination of a video camera and a video recorder, a camcorder is great for recording. Whether you want to record Mother Nature at its best or wish to record your child’s first stage performance, just buy a camcorder that will let you record without having to do much. The new models also have the luxury of a camera, as they allow you to take pictures as well.

Cameras - Frequently Asked Questions

 

1. Why should I buy a DSLR camera?

 

Digital Single Lens Reflex (DSLR) cameras are being widely bought and used today for various reasons that make them hugely popular. With large sensor area, high shutter speeds( can capture up to 10 frames per second), much better sensitivity to light, ability to use different lenses for different situations, great control over the depth of field( the ability to create beautiful bokeh) and many more such reasons prompt photographers into buying DSLR cameras online. These let you change lenses and hence you can manually set exposure and focus. They deliver crispier and cleaner images as they have larger internal image sensors than point-and-shoot cameras.

2. What resolution do I need to get sharp photos?

 

For printing out decently clear photographs you can use cameras with the resolution between 16 MP to 24 MP. The higher the resolution, the clearer will be the photos. If you only wish to post photos on the web or have a soft copy of the same, you don't really need cameras with very high resolution. You can go for Canon EOS 100D DSLR camera which is of 18 MP or cameras from Nikon, Sony and other good brands.

3. What is the difference between actual pixel count and effective pixel count?

 

Some brands publish two-pixel count numbers. These are the actual and effective pixel count numbers. The actual pixel count number is the actual pixel numbers present on the sensor. On the other hand, effective number is the number of pixels on the sensor that are used for image formation. All the pixels are not used for image formation.

5. What are the factors one must look at while buying a camera?

 

Most of us only look at the resolution/ the pixel count while buying a big or small camera. Although this is an important feature, there are various other aspects that you need to consider. Some of these are the pixel size, sensor size, focal length, aperture size among others. Each of these determines the clarity of the photo by controlling light.

How to Use the Best Cameras (India)
 

If you're using a professional camera, there are a few things you can do to take better pictures. First, you need to use a suitable lens depending on the subject you're photographing. Second, the aperture needs to be set correctly. Third, you can use a tripod, as it can help keep your camera steady and result in sharp photos. This is especially important when using a long lens or when taking photos in low-light conditions. And, you can use the self-timer option to prevent your shaking hands from causing blurry photos.
